From: Cytoplasmic poly(A)-binding protein 1 (PABPC1) is a prognostic biomarker to predict survival in nasopharyngeal carcinoma regardless of chemoradiotherapy

Fig. 2

ROC curve analysis and Kaplan–Meier survival analysis. a-d ROC curve analysis of the relationship between survival and PABPC1 (a), Ki-67 (b), p53 (c), and EBER1/2 expression (d), respectively. Only PABPC1 expression was significantly related to survival; (e–h) Kaplan–Meier survival analysis of the relationship between overall survival (OS) and PABPC1 (e), Ki-67 (f), p53 (g), and EBER1/2 expression (h), respectively; (i-l) Kaplan–Meier survival analysis of the relationship between disease-free survival (DFS) and PABPC1 (i), Ki-67 (j), p53 (k), and EBER1/2 expression (l), respectively. The OS and DFS of patients differed significantly between the high-expression and low-expression groups only for PABPC1
